It seems that family therapy is also the best approach for young children, who generally have little capacity for the introspection required of talking therapies, and … Group cognitive behavioral therapy. This type of therapy involves meeting with a psychologist or other mental health professional along with others who are diagnosed with an eating disorder. It can help you address thoughts, feelings and behaviors related to your eating disorder, learn skills to manage symptoms, and regain healthy eating patterns. 2007-11-19 2019-05-10 Once the malnutrition has been addressed and weight gain begins, psychotherapy, often c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) or one-on-one and group psychotherapy, can help people with anorexia overcome low self-esteem and address distorted thought and behavior patterns that have led to their harmful eating behaviors.

Psychotherapy Psychotherapy is essential for effectively treating anorexia. In kids and adolescents, the treatment of choice is family-based therapy (FBT), also known as the Maudsley approach or
No single therapy method was most effective for adults with anorexia nervosa. However, many people with anorexia do see an improvement with therapy. CBT and IPT are the most established treatments
The first step in treatment will begin with assessing the impact of their eating disorder. Once there is a better idea of what will be needed to help an individual recover, clinicians will begin working towards instilling a sense of positivity surrounding weight gain in the patient. First-line treatment for binge eating disorder in adults is individual psychological therapy. Manual-based c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) is the most researched psychotherapy for BED, and at present, the best-supported among all treatment options.

Family therapy is an important part of anorexia treatment, because it can help establish new dynamics that are more supportive of healthy attitudes about food and body perception for all members of the family, even if they aren’t anorexic. By “psychological treatment” I mean individual, family, or group psychotherapy targeting eating disorder symptoms—not medication treatment.
Medication The antipsychotic olanzapine (Zyprexa®) may be helpful for weight gain.
